A Framework for Balancing Growth and Profit: a Risk-adjusted View of Growth

Ben Fletcher
Co-Founder & CEO, The Mothership


We all know there’s a trade off between growth and profit (or burn rate), so how do you choose the right level, and how do you choose the big projects you take on to deliver it? This session will walk through The Mothership’s approach and set out the questions you need to answer to develop
your own strategy.

Balancing High Performer Reward and Retention with Motivation of The Rest of The Team

Dr. Tamaz Georgadze
CEO, Raisin


As companies scale, the talent challenge changes from hiring fast to building a team that can grow, stay engaged, and keep performing. In this session, we’ll explore how Raisin has designed a people strategy that balances high performance with loyalty, growth, and long-term retention. The discussion will look at how to identify and reward top talent, how to support the strong middle of the team, and how to handle underperformance without losing the culture you’ve built.

Expanding to the US – a Practical Guide to Getting Started

Malte Rau
Co-Founder & CEO, Pliant


A practical conversation about launching a European fintech in the US. We’ll cover the strategic decision to expand, the legal and commercial groundwork, early hiring and team structure, and the first operational tradeoffs the team made.

Implementing AI in Your Organisation: What’s Working, What’s Failing, and What Most Companies are Getting Wrong

Faris Zacina
Founder & CEO, Ministry of Programming


Most companies are putting AI to work. Few are actually getting significant results. In this session, Faris will share what he’s learned from building agentic systems and watching well-funded, even multi-billion-dollar organisations (fashion, financial services, R&D-heavy brands) stall on implementation while small startups race ahead. We’ll cover the classic mistakes, what’s working in practice, when to build versus buy, why maintenance is the part nobody plans for, and what an AI-first organisation actually looks like.

Creating an Industry: From Big Vision to Daily Alignment

Ida Tin
Hormone Challenge, Lead, SPRIND


Most founders frame ambition as building a great company. Ida Tin, who founded Clue, now leading a €40 million programme at SPRIND, is building one level up: an entire industry for continuous hormone monitoring. We’ll explore what it takes to set a vision at industry scale, then translate it into the narrative and alignment needed to motivate teams to succeed.
